Abstract

The invention discloses a kind of devices and application method for eye surgery, its device includes bottom plate, the two sides of the bottom of the bottom plate are welded with support column, circular hole is offered on the support column, third screw rod is threaded on the inner wall of the circular hole, the both ends of the third screw rod extend respectively to the two sides of support column, and two third screw rod one end close to each other are welded with brake plate, are welded with mounting plate at the top of the bottom plate.The configuration of the present invention is simple, it secures a base plate on external coat operating table, patient puts on head on the supporting plate, first handle is rotated, when green light lights, stop rotating first handle, the head of patient can be fixed between first clamping plate and second clamping plate at this time, allow to for being fixed on the head of patient, can prevent patient from influencing time and the effect of operation because head is constantly moved, surgical work can be made more smooth, it is easy to use.

Background technique
Medical instrument refers to instrument, equipment, utensil, external diagnosis reagent and the calibration for being directly or indirectly used for human body Object, material and other similar or relevant article, including required computer software.Purpose is the diagnosis, pre- of disease Anti-, monitoring, treatment are alleviated;Diagnosis, monitoring, treatment, alleviation or the function compensation of damage;Physiological structure or physiology mistake Inspection, substitution, adjusting or the support of journey;The support or maintenance of life;Gestation control;By to the sample from human body into Row checks, provides information for medical treatment or diagnostic purpose.
Eye surgery is usually all to be carried out in external coat on operating table, in ophthalmologic operation, due to fearing for patient Fear, negative emotions, the head such as anxiety can constantly move, often make the surgical work not smooth, strong influence operation Time and effect, so we have proposed a kind of devices and application method for eye surgery, to solve above-mentioned institute The problem of mentioning.

The invention also provides a kind of application methods of device for eye surgery, comprising the following steps:
S1: bottom plate being placed on external coat operating table, second handle is rotated clockwise, and connects two brake plates respectively Two sides for touching and squeezing external coat operating table, secure a base plate on external coat operating table;
S2: rotating first handle counterclockwise, rotates the second screw rod, and the second screw rod makes the first column and the second column It is moved in the direction away from each other;
S3: allowing patient to lie on external coat operating table, and head is placed on third arc groove by patient;
S4: rotating clockwise first handle, moves the first column and the second column to direction close to each other, together When the first column and the second column can squeeze two sliding panels and move two sliding panels to direction close to each other, prop up The head that fagging will drive patient moves up, while first clamping plate and second clamping plate can be made to be moved to direction close to each other It is dynamic;
S5: continuing to rotate clockwise first handle, and the soft cushion on the first arc groove is contacted with the head of patient When, arc panel can be made to be moved, arc panel makes the second conductive sheet contact and be connected with the first conductive sheet, then green light can light, Stop rotating first handle at this time, then the head of patient can be fixed between first clamping plate and second clamping plate;
S6: after the completion of operation, rotating first handle counterclockwise, and first clamping plate and second clamping plate is made to be detached from the head of patient Portion, patient may exit off external coat operating table at this time.
